A blow has been delivered to the roadmap for Marvel's Avengers, as the PS5 and Xbox Series X ports have been pushed back to 2021, while the planned Kate Bishop content update has been delayed. Marvel's Avengers is a live-service game that is meant to receive content updates throughout its run, including new characters and missions.

The player base for Marvel's Avengers has dropped sharply since launch, with the blame being pointed at the lack of content in the game. Once the story mode in the game is finished, there isn't much of an incentive to come back. The grind for high-level gear in Marvel's Avengers is also frustrating and makes it a chore to play, especially considering the amount of recycled content in the game.

The developers of Marvel's Avengers have promised that more content is on the way, but some things have been delayed in the process. A post made on the official Marvel's Avengers website has confirmed that the upcoming PS5 and Xbox Series X versions of the game have been delayed to 2021. An exact date for the next-gen releases has yet to be announced. The developers reaffirmed that the game will have cross-gen play on specific lines of systems (PS5 to PS4, etc) and that people who own the current versions of the game will receive the next-gen versions for free.

The developers also confirmed that the Kate Bishop DLC has been delayed out of October, as the team is focusing on improving the quality of the base version of the game. Kate Bishop is the first post-launch character to be added to Marvel's Avengers and she will star in her own special missions. The Kate Bishop content was going to be the first major addition to Marvel's Avengers and its delay is a blow to the game's prospects, especially with the player base currently diminishing.

The next-gen versions of Marvel's Avengers would have boosted the game's exposure, as the fast loading of the new systems would help alleviate one of the major complaints regarding the current versions of the game. The delay of the Kate Bishop DLC is more of an issue, as Marvel's Avengers is hurting for new content. The Tachyon Rifts update and its new gear is a nice addition, but the game needs something big to win back the crowds. Hopefully, that the Kate Bishop DLC isn't delayed for too long.
